工业机器人自学编程的难点包括理论与实操的结合、硬件和软件的理解以及缺乏系统学习材料等,学习方法涵盖在线课程、专业书籍、实际操作实践等。
自学编程的难点:
1、理论与实操的结合:在自学过程中,理论和实际操作之间存在一个较大的鸿沟,理论知识可以通过阅读和在线课程获取,但将其应用到实际操作中则完全是另一回事,虽然理解PLC(可编程逻辑控制器)的基本概念可能较为简单,但在实际应用中如何编程控制伺服驱动器和变频器,需要广泛的实践和试错。
2、硬件和软件的理解:机器人技术不仅仅涉及软件编程,还涉及到硬件的接口和集成,各种硬件接口类型和具体的IO点的正确连接对于机器人的运作至关重要,这要求学习者不仅要理解软件编程,还需要有能力处理硬件问题。
3、缺乏系统学习材料:尽管网络上有不少零散的教程和课程,但系统性强的、结构化的学习材料依然较少,这使得自学者可能难以获得全面且系统的知识训练,容易在复杂的机器人系统中迷失方向。
4、技术更新迅速:工业机器人技术发展迅速,新的编程语言和技术层出不穷,对于自学者来说,保持知识的更新是一个巨大的挑战,特别是在没有导师指导的情况下。
5、实际操作的困难:由于工业机器人通常价格昂贵,很多自学者可能没有机会操作实际的机器人进行练习,缺少实战经验使得学习者难以掌握机器人编程的实际技巧和问题解决方法。
学习方法:
1、在线课程:利用诸如edx、清华在线学堂等平台的课程,这些课程通常由经验丰富的教授或行业专家主讲,能够提供系统的学习材料和最新的技术动态。
2、专业书籍:工业机器人编程与调试》通过ABB工业机器人离线编程软件RobotStudio的学习,帮助学生掌握工业机器人的编程与操作能力。
3、实际操作实践:尝试联系当地的教育机构或公司,看看是否有可能获得实际操作机器人的机会,一些公司可能愿意在非工作时间分享他们的设备用于教育目的。
4、参加工作坊和研讨会:参加与工业机器人相关的工作坊、研讨会和竞赛也是一种有效的学习方式,这不仅可以获得实战经验,还可以与同行建立联系,交流技术心得。
5、模拟软件的应用:利用如RobotStudio等模拟软件进行编程练习,这类软件能模拟真实机器人的操作,帮助自学者在没有真实设备的情况下,也能进行编程练习。
工业机器人自学编程是一个充满挑战的过程,但也不乏有效的资源和方法来支持这一学习旅程,自学成功需要极大的自我驱动力和持续的实践努力,同时也需注意保持知识的最新性并积极解决学习中出现的问题。